AI-Generated Summary

The Chicago Cubs pulled off a historic, back-to-back-to-back walk-off victory against the Cincinnati Reds, sealing a 7-6 win in 10 innings at Wrigley Field and extending their home winning streak to 14 games. The CHGO Cubs podcast celebrates the emotional rollercoaster of the game, highlighting Pete Crow Armstrong’s game-tying opposite-field home run in the ninth inning — a moment described as 'chills' and 'magical' — and Michael Bush’s walk-off single in the 10th. Hosts Joey Christopoulos and Justin Roman emphasize the team’s resilience, calling them the 'Freddy Krueger Cubs' for their ability to survive collapses and deliver under pressure. Despite a bullpen implosion in the ninth — where Corbin Martin failed to hold a 4-2 lead — the Cubs rallied with clutch hitting and a dominant relief performance from rookie Trent Thornton. The episode also confronts the growing injury crisis, including Matthew Boyd’s meniscus tear, which forces the Cubs to rely on a patchwork rotation and bullpen. Yet, the hosts remain optimistic, crediting the team’s 'next man up' mentality and the emergence of role players like PCA and Thornton as key to their success. As the Cubs sit 18-3 over their last 21 games, the podcast reflects on the legacy of Kerry Wood’s 20-strikeout game 20 years prior, drawing a parallel between that legendary moment and tonight’s historic comeback.
